Upping the pack price to 15 cents in 1977-78, ending the seven-year 10-cents-a-pack era, kids discovered 12 cards per pack instead of 8 like in the previous year, along with a glossy insert and of course, a stick of gum. We offer a 1977-78 O-Pee-Chee wax box with 48 unopened packs. The wrappers feature a Ken Dryden-like rendition, while the 396-card set’s roster is led by Orr, Dryden, Lafleur and Trottier, with a couple of Mikes, Palmateer and Milbury, tops among the over four dozen rookie cards. With a Capitals vs. Sabres-like depiction on the top, the offered box exhibits some corner wear, with the original clear tape on the box lid visible. There are a couple small creases to the right panel and on the underside, and light surface wear/residue on the bottom left corner of the box lid. Recently inspected and certified by the unopened specialists at Baseball Card Exchange, the company’s shrink wrap now surrounds the prize, with a label, hologram and certification number applied to the bottom of the box along with "Unopened Wax Box". A loose pack is also included.
